At Banana Leaves Asian Restaurant & Sushi Bar, we are here to offer you the highlight dishes from different Southeast and East Asian cuisines. Our menu is a tapestry of Asian delights, featuring freshly prepared favorites from Thai food, Chinese food, Japanese sushi, Indian curry, and Malaysian specialties. We proudly serve dishes inspired by Thailand, Malaysia, China, Japan, Singapore, and Indonesia, bringing you the best of Asian fusion cuisine. Whether you’re looking for sushi, ramen, pad thai, dim sum, or curry, Banana Leaves is your go-to spot for authentic and flavorful Asian dining, takeout, and delivery near you.

Nom Nom Nom
Surprisingly good Asian restaurant inside a hotel. There is indoor and outdoor seating and is big enough for a private party. Dining room was clean and quiet, service was thoughtful. They do not serve green curry here.
Drunken noodles was delicious. The chicken was super tender and the vegetables fresh. The salmon sashimi was a respectable cut, good firmness, fresh. Dinner was finished off with some fresh fruit.
Very good experience. While it did not bump my favorite sushi spot from first place in town, it is good enough to be ranked near the top. If they had a good green curry, this place could easily be my favorite Thai spot as well. Highly recommend giving this place a shot, I know I will be back.
